如何在 Python 中开发简单的游戏?
![python开发的小游戏-第1张-游戏相关-八六二网](/pic/YmNjNmRSVXBDV0E0STFvbmlnZXFvZ3ZqZzNkYS8xOTZNMzdycg==.jpg)
创建游戏引擎:使用 Pygame 或 Arcade 等库来处理图形、声音和输入。
设计游戏逻辑:定义游戏规则、角色和对象的行为,以及玩家交互。
创建视觉元素:设计游戏角色、背景和界面,可以使用图像、精灵和字体。
如何使用 Pygame 开发 2D 游戏?
安装 Pygame:
下载并安装 Pygame 库,它提供了图形和声音功能。初始化 Pygame:
导入 Pygame 库并初始化必要的模块,例如显示和事件处理。创建一个游戏循环:
创建一个主循环,在其中处理事件、更新游戏状态和绘制屏幕。如何使用 Arcade 开发 3D 游戏?
安装 Arcade:
下载并安装 Arcade 库,它具有 3D 图形和物理模拟功能。创建一个 Arcade 窗口:
创建 Arcade 窗口,指定大小和,并启用 3D 模式。设置相机:
定义相机的透视投影、位置和方向,以便在游戏中移动。如何使用 Python 开发文本冒险游戏?
创建文本界面:
使用 Python 的文本输入和输出功能来创建文本界面,玩家可以在其中输入命令。定义游戏世界:
建立一个包含房间、物品和角色的文本世界,每个房间都有描述和出口。处理玩家输入:
分析玩家的输入命令,并根据命令修改游戏状态,例如移动玩家或拾取物品。如何使用 Python 开发多人游戏?
选择网络框架:
选择一个 Python 网络框架,例如 SocketIO 或 Flask-SocketIO,以建立服务器-客户端通信。创建服务器:
在服务器端设置一个接收和处理来自客户端的请求的服务器。创建客户端:
编写客户端应用程序以连接到服务器,发送和接收数据,以便与其他玩家交互。- 随机文章
标签 python开发的小游戏
版权声明:除非特别标注,否则均为本站原创文章,转载时请以链接形式注明文章出处。